Safeguard against using statement or item keywords as value ids
This prevents insane things like 'auto while = 2', which would parse
in the previous revision, but then break when you tried to mutate it
with 'while = 10'.

+// These are the words that shouldn't be allowed as value identifiers,
+// because, if used at the start of a line, they will cause the line to be
+// interpreted as a specific kind of statement, which would be confusing.
+fn bad_expr_word_table() -> std::map::hashmap[str, ()] {
+    auto words = new_str_hash[()]();
+    words.insert("mod", ());
+    words.insert("if", ());
+    words.insert("else", ());
+    words.insert("while", ());
+    words.insert("do", ());
+    words.insert("alt", ());
+    words.insert("for", ());
+    words.insert("break", ());
+    words.insert("cont", ());
+    words.insert("put", ());
+    words.insert("ret", ());
+    words.insert("be", ());
+    words.insert("fail", ());
+    words.insert("type", ());
+    words.insert("check", ());
+    words.insert("assert", ());
+    words.insert("claim", ());
+    words.insert("prove", ());
+    words.insert("state", ());
+    words.insert("gc", ());
+    words.insert("native", ());
+    words.insert("auto", ());
+    words.insert("fn", ());
+    words.insert("pred", ());
+    words.insert("iter", ());
+    words.insert("import", ());
+    words.insert("export", ());
+    words.insert("let", ());
+    words.insert("const", ());
+    words.insert("log", ());
+    words.insert("log_err", ());
+    words.insert("yield", ());
+    words.insert("tag", ());
+    words.insert("obj", ());
+    ret words;
 }
